10.

三角形 ABCABC 内接于圆 ω\omega。点 PPQQ 在边 AB\overline{AB} 上,且 AP<AQAP \lt AQ。射线 CPCPCQCQ 分别再次交 ω\omegaSSTT(不同于 CC)。若 AP=4AP = 4PQ=3PQ = 3QB=6QB = 6BT=5BT = 5AS=7AS = 7,且 ST=mnST = \frac{m}{n},其中 mmnn 是互质的正整数,求 m+nm + n

Triangle ABCABC is inscribed in circle ω.\omega. Points PP and QQ are on side AB\overline{AB} with AP<AQ.AP \lt AQ. Rays CPCP and CQCQ meet ω\omega again at SS and TT (other than CC), respectively. If AP=4,AP = 4, PQ=3,PQ = 3, QB=6,QB = 6, BT=5,BT = 5, and AS=7,AS = 7, then ST=mn,ST = \frac{m}{n}, where mm and nn are relatively prime positive integers. Find m+n.m + n.

答案:43
知识点:圆幂圆内接四边形导角相似
难度评级:3060
解答:

QQ 对圆 ω\omega 的幂,QCQT=QAQBQC \cdot QT = QA \cdot QB =76=42= 7 \cdot 6 = 42。将 AB\overline{AB}BB 外延长到点 RR,使 BR=8BR = 8,于是 QR=QB+BR=14QR = QB + BR = 14,且 QPQR=314QP \cdot QR = 3 \cdot 14 =42=QCQT= 42 = QC \cdot QT。由点幂定理的逆定理,CCPPTTRR 共圆。

在圆 CPTRCPTR 中,BRT=PRT=PCT\angle BRT = \angle PRT = \angle PCT;在 ω\omega 中,PCT=SCT=SAT\angle PCT = \angle SCT = \angle SAT(它们都对弧 STST)。此外 ASTBASTB 共圆,所以这个四边形在 BB 处的外角等于对面的内角:RBT=AST\angle RBT = \angle AST。因此 ASTRBT\triangle AST \sim \triangle RBT

因此 STBT=ASRB\frac{ST}{BT} = \frac{AS}{RB},所以 ST=578=358ST = 5 \cdot \frac{7}{8} = \frac{35}{8},从而 m+n=35+8=43m + n = 35 + 8 = 43
